Long-distance hikes and pilgrimage routes are becoming increasingly popular in Italy, leading to the creation of new trails. The Via Matildica del Volto Santo is a little-known itinerary connecting Mantua to Lucca across the Apennines. A journey in the footsteps of Countess Matilde di Canossa, admiring hilltop castles, the charming scenery, and tasting delicious food. … This post Via Matildica Del Volto Santo: A Unique Trip In The Footsteps Of Matilde Di Canossa was first published at Wild About Travel.
